How many stops do you overexpose V-log for the S1h? It's hard to find any legit info in it. Best!
Great question as VLog exposures can be technically tricky. I don't have an S1H to do any tests, but on the S1, I generally just use the Vlog View Assist Rec 709 LUT in camera to evaluate the scene and have gotten good at estimating exposures instinctually. If on a commercial job, where one can control the scenes dynamic range, best to use a gray card and the waveform monitor to find a neutral starting point. But, ultimately I still use the 709 monitor view assist LUT to fine tune. So, there isn't an exact amount you can just overexpose as it depends on the relationship of the subject to the scene to some degree, and whether the dynamic range of the scene is within the cameras capabilities. The S1H also has a Luminance Spot Metering feature to help with that initial evaluation. Here is a short video related to these features ua-cam.com/video/WgittODG3ZQ/v-deo.html
